New York City's WiFi kiosks now offer real-time bus arrivals - Engadget (http://news.google.com/news/url?sa=t&fd=R&ct2=ca&usg=AFQjCNGEv01ron96D69kW9r-gGypmZwHjw&clid=c3a7d30bb8a4878e06b80cf16b898331&cid=52779856398914&ei=09bFWpiMI4j7hgHfx72wBQ&url=https://www.engadget.com/2018/04/04/linknyc-kiosk-real-time-bus-arrivals/)
Engadget
Numerous cities display real-time bus arrivals on public screens, but New York City? Not so much -- you'll probably have to pull out your phone to know if you have a chance of making your ride. That shouldn't be a problem before long, as the city has ...
